Email settings need to be saved - plb - 08-23-2016

I went to the Email settings and made my changes and clicked on the "test settings" button, assuming my changes would be saved during the test process. My changes weren't saved.

Either
(1) there should be a JS-generated confirmation that you've made changes and those changes will be lost if you continue
-or-
(2) when I press "test" it should first follow the logic in the "save settings" side to save things and then take me to the test page
